On May 22, 2023, the High School for Gifted Students in Social Sciences and Humanities, University of Social Sciences and Humanities, Vietnam National University, Hanoi (VNU-USSH) successfully organized the Gratitude and Coming of Age Ceremony for the first batch of students of the School. A grand and meaningful event for the first graduating class of the School.
Attending the event were Associate Professor Dr. Dang Thi Thu Huong (Vice Principal of the University of Social Sciences and Humanities), Associate Professor Dr. Nguyen Quang Lieu (Principal of the High School for the Gifted in Social Sciences and Humanities), representatives of the school's Parents' Association, all students of grades 10 and 11, and especially 144 students of grade 12. Attending the event, Associate Professor, Dr. Dang Thi Thu Huong - Vice Principal of the University of Social Sciences and Humanities shared her joy with the students of the first course, the first and only batch of students of the only specialized school in the country training in the field of social sciences and humanities. She also shared her joy with the results and excellent academic achievements of the students of the first course when they overcame all difficulties, even during the Covid-19 pandemic, to achieve many excellent achievements in competitions for excellent students, from the Hanoi National University Olympic level to the national level, bringing glory to the school, so that the school can be on par with other specialized schools with long traditions and achievements in the country. The fact that more than 80% of grade 12 students have received invitations from universities at home and abroad has shown their abilities. The joy and pride when students achieve success not only helps them have more premises to realize their ambitions in the future but also helps teachers have confidence in the expectations set forth since the High School for Gifted Students in Social Sciences and Humanities was first established.

Also at the event, Associate Professor Dr. Nguyen Quang Lieu - Principal of the High School for the Gifted in Social Sciences and Humanities expressed his gratitude to the Board of Directors of the University of Social Sciences and Humanities, as well as the departments and training units in the school for always creating conditions for students to develop; along with the sacrifices and care of parents and teachers of the school during the learning and training process of students. He said that three years is not a very long time but has many memories, associated with the efforts, studying and cultivating of the students, so that they can transform from small, clumsy and innocent students into people who are more profound in perception, more mature in thinking, more steady in style and more skillful in behavior. He also appreciates the efforts of the first-year students during the three years of studying at the school and wishes them success on the long journey ahead.

In particular, during the ceremony, on behalf of all students of Course 1, student Tran Trung Dung - a 12th grade student of the Literature Department - gave an extremely emotional speech, recounting the entire process of how he and his friends grew up at the young specialized school. Dung told the students of the lower classes: "From now on, the High School for the Gifted in Social Sciences and Humanities will not only be a 4-storey building for students, but also become a symbol of goodness, of maturity, continuing the tradition of the Faculty of Literature. Whether that symbol will last or not, whether it will be preserved and promoted or not, depends largely on the students - the next generations of the School." The Gratitude and Coming of Age Ceremony took place in an atmosphere filled with memories and extremely emotional for all students, teachers and delegates. Not only the 12th graders preparing to graduate, this excitement also spread to the students of grades 10 and 11, creating an unforgettable impression of the first generation of seniors who created a brilliant color for the young Specialized School.

Also at the ceremony, the final round of the School's Kings & Queens Competition took place with the participation of the 5 best couples. The contestants answered behavioral questions in many languages: Vietnamese, English, Chinese, German,... about urgent issues in society such as preserving cultural identity, the role of the young generation, lifestyle and ethics.
